About the Corporate Sales Sector

The Corporate Sales sector involves roles focused on B2B sales, account management, and business development across various industries like technology, manufacturing, and services. Professionals in this sector enjoy dynamic careers with strong earning potential, opportunities for advancement, and the chance to build lasting client relationships. With Greece's expanding business market, corporate sales positions offer rewarding challenges and essential contributions to company growth.
